Stokes Appointed Hospital Trustee; Groeteke Named Board Chair

By: Aprill Murphy

Albion, NE (May 28, 2025) –Boone County Health Center welcomes Gary Stokes as the newest member of its Board of Trustees. Stokes was officially appointed by the Boone County Commissioners at their May meeting and steps into the position previously held by Don Casper, who served on the hospital board for 12 years, following prior service on the BCHC Foundation Board.

Stokes brings nearly three decades of leadership experience in manufacturing and financial oversight at Lindsay Manufacturing as Director of Operations, paired with a lifelong connection to agriculture in Boone County. A native of Petersburg, Gary grew up on a farm and understands the values, work ethic, and unique challenges that define rural life.

“We are excited to have Gary join the Board of Trustees,” said Paul Groeteke, who now serves as Board Chairman, with Dana Cox named Vice Chair. “His background in strategic planning, budget management, and collaborative leadership makes him well-suited to help guide the Health Center’s mission forward.”
